Backfill installation services involve the process of filling in excavated areas around structures, utility lines, or foundations with suitable materials to restore stability and support. This service typically includes the careful placement and compaction of soil, gravel, or other chosen materials to ensure proper support and prevent future settling or shifting. Proper backfilling is essential to maintain the integrity of underground utilities, foundations, and landscaping, helping to create a stable environment for ongoing property use.
One of the primary issues backfill installation addresses is soil erosion and ground settling that can occur after excavation work. Without proper backfilling, excavated areas may become unstable, leading to potential damage to structures, pavement, or landscaping. Additionally, inadequate backfilling can cause uneven surfaces, which may pose safety hazards or complicate future construction or landscaping projects. By ensuring that the fill material is properly installed and compacted, backfill services help mitigate these problems and promote long-term stability.

Material Costs - The cost of backfill materials typically ranges from $10 to $50 per cubic yard, depending on the type of soil or aggregate used. For example, standard gravel backfill in Beverly Hills may cost around $20 per cubic yard.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for backfill installation gener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our. The total cost depends on project size and site complexity, often totaling $300 to $1,500 for typical residential jobs.
Equipment Fees - Equipment rental or usage fees, such as for excavators or compactors, can add $100 to $500 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on the duration and scope of the backfill work.
Permitting and Disposal - Costs for permits and waste disposal may range from $50 to $300, depending on local regulations and the amount of excavated material needing removal.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
